Grounds/Garden Maintenance Operatives - Leighton Buzzard - X2 Jobs Available

Grounds Maintenance / Garden Maintenance operatives are required by one of the UK's largest Horticulture and Grounds Maintenance specialists.

Duties will include:

  1. Grass / Lawn Cutting
  2. Edging
  3. Strimming
  4. Hedge Cutting
  5. Litter Picking
  6. Weed Control
  7. All gardening/grounds maintenance duties using mowers and powered tools

You will need to report daily to the depot based in the LU7 area.

Candidates will ideally have experience using gardening equipment, i.e., hedge cutters and lawn mowers.

Possible permanent roles are available after a successful probation period of 13 weeks.

Pay Rate: £13.68 (including Holiday Pay)

Driver's License is essential.

You will be working in a mobile team of two or three workers.

The working hours are 6 am to 3 pm, Monday to Friday (9 hours per day).

Starting from April.
